Actually I have both. The color scheme on the 4000 is really nice and matches my notebooks color configuration. The 6000 matches the color scheme of my other notebook as well. They both have the same shape and are quite comfortable in the hand. One drawback is the position of the button, IMHO it seems a little to far forward, but is not a deal breaker.
They both have the extra button on the side and is quite useful. You can actually assign several different "commands" to the button (though only one can be assigned at a time). The list is quite extensive so you should be able to assign just about any function you might need.
The tracking on both is quite impressive. Honestly is sometimes its hard to distinguish between the two. However the 6000 does edge out the 4000 in performance.
Another drawback that I have noticed is the Intellipoint software. On my Compaq the software works flawlessly. However, on my Fujitsu the software disables my Screen Saver. When I remove the software and drivers everything works as it should. Weird!
